Biological systems are dynamic, complex, and made of many parts. In the past, scientists often tried to understand them by examining each constituent part. However, this approach was unsuccessful in many cases because the parts of any complex biological system can “interact” with each other and understanding such interaction is critical.

In this biology and life sciences course you will learn about systems biology, a holistic approach to understanding biological complexity, focusing on how all of the parts of a system work together. This course will teach you the basic concepts of systems biology, including engineering principles and tools developed for dynamic systems (e.g., robots) to better model and understand biological dynamics.

You will learn how simple math operations, addition and multiplication, can be used to model and simulate dynamic biological behaviors. Different types of “gene circuits” will be modeled and simulated using Octave Online, a web-based programming tool.

This course is geared towards secondary/ high school STEM (Science, Technology, Engineering and Math) educators and students. Basic programming skills will be taught in a step-wise manner so no prior programming experience or knowledge is necessary.

Water is essential for life on Earth and of crucial importance for society. Water also plays a major role in affecting climate. Its natural cycle, from ocean to atmosphere by evaporation, then by precipitation back to land returning via rivers and aquifers to the oceans, has a decisive impact on regional and global climate patterns.

For students of engineering, climate science and environmental studies, this course offers a first introduction to the physics of water systems and their role in climate. In addition, we show you the state-of-the-art engineering interventions that can be applied to water systems. These can improve coastal safety and increase the availability of water supplies worldwide.

The course welcomes students from all over the globe, so we actively encourage discussion of water and climate issues you may experience in your location, now and in the coming decades.

After taking this course, you will be able to:

  • Understand the different processes at play in the global water cycle.
  • Identify and describe the flows of water and sand in different riverine, coastal and ocean systems.
  • Identify mechanisms of climate change and explain the interplay between climate change, sea level, clouds, rainfall and future weather.
  • Explain why, when and which engineering interventions are needed in rivers, coastal and urban environments.
  • Explain why water for food and water for cities are the main challenges in water management and propose solutions.
  • Explain and confront the challenges in better understanding and adapting to the impact of climate change on water over the coming 50 years.

The course consists of knowledge clips, movies, exercises, and exam assignments. There are opportunities to discuss course materials with your fellow students and the Course Team through our online forum. We also provide interactive feedback video sessions in which the lecturers discuss issues raised by students.

Delft University of Technology (TU Delft) has a unique reputation when it comes to water and climate, with faculty experts in the fields of climate research, water management and hydraulic engineering. The course introduces you to many aspects of water and climate: from the micro scale of raindrops to the macro scale of oceans, and from understanding the physics of the different water systems to practical engineering solutions that may help societies adapt to the present and future impacts of climate change on water.

Together with the courses "Drinking water treatment" and "Urban Sewage Treatment" this course forms the Water XSeries, from the Faculty of Civil Engineering and Geosciences at TU Delft.

ISSCC Previews: Circuit and System Insights, is a class offered by the IEEE International Solid-State Circuits Conference (ISSCC).  The course introduces several key circuit concepts and trends in a tutorial fashion, allowing participants to understand and appreciate the broad themes covered in the ISSCC conference.

These Previews are in the form of eleven, 10-to-18 minute modules taught by leading experts that establish the current state-of-the-art in several fields, including wireless and wireline communication, analog, digital, and memory. Each module will have a few optional questions to test the students understanding of the material covered. The eleven modules are:

  1. How Far Can We Go With Electrical I/O?, Elad Alon, University of California, Berkeley
  2. Exascale Computing—Fact or Fiction?, Shekhar Borkar, Intel
  3. Voltage Scaling Limits: How Low Can Vmin Go?, Leland Chang, IBM
  4. Millimeter-wave and Terahertz Integrated Circuits in Silicon Technologies: Challenges and Solutions, Payam Heydari, University of California, Irvine
  5. Creating Energy Efficient Digital Systems, Mark Horowitz, Stanford University
  6. Innovation Trend of Semiconductor Memories, Nicky Lu, Etron Technology, Inc.
  7. Techniques and Trade-offs in Low Power Wireless Transceivers, Al Molnar, Cornell University
  8. A/D Converter Figures of Merit and Performance Trends, Boris Murmann, Stanford University
  9. N-Path Filters, Bram Nauta, University of Twente
  10. Impact of Scaling on Analog Design, Willy Sansen, Katholieke Universiteit Leuven
  11. How to Extract Power from a Solar Cell, Stefano Stanzione, IMEC Netherlands

ISSCC is the flagship conference of the IEEE Solid-State Circuits Society, and it is the premier forum for presenting advances in solid-state circuits and integrated systems-on-a-chip. The conference, held annually in San Francisco, will celebrate its 62nd anniversary in 2015 and is expected to attract over 3000 circuit experts from around the world. ISSCC 2015 will feature more than 200 stimulating technical papers covering the latest innovations in circuit and system design. In addition, there will be three exciting Plenary talks; Plenary videos from recent years can be found at the ISSCC website: www.isscc.org

Many of today’s global challenges require tech-driven solutions -- climate change, the growth of the world population, cyber security, the increasing demand for scarce resources, digitalization, the transition from fossil fuels to renewable energy. With this in mind, it is no surprise that one fourth of the CEOs of the world’s 100 largest corporations have an engineering degree.

Solving these global problems requires leaders who, in the first place, are comfortable with technology, models and quantitative analyses -- Leaders who see systems instead of isolated problems. However, simply understanding technology is not enough. Successful leaders today must have both the ideas and the know-how to put these ideas into action by working collaboratively with others, winning their hearts and minds.

We need leaders who know how to seize opportunities in a networked world, and can mobilize people and other stakeholders for large-scale change. Leaders who lead fulfilling lives and who are able to move themselves and others from the ‘me’ to the ‘we’. Leaders who are long-term oriented and who deliver economic profit, while also making positive contributions to society and the environment. We call these leaders ‘sustainable leaders’.

This course has three parts:

  •  In the first part, you will explore the context that leaders are facing, building an understanding of the complexities of global and business challenges. You will discover the ambiguities and the many stakeholders that leaders must consider when making their choices. You will get a sense of effective leadership practices.
  • In the second part, you will discover your “who am I” through personal and group exercises. You will create a “Personal Charter” that can serve as a life-long guide, helping you, as a leader, to make important choices in your personal and professional life.
  • In the third part, we will bring the knowledge of the context and yourself together. We will translate the insights of this course into a leadership model and you will discover what sustainable leaders do. We will offer you frameworks to help you make your own career choices. We will finally help you to ‘sell’ yourself as a leader.

Learn about lean management, a customer-centric methodology that improves processes by eliminating waste and focusing on value-added tasks.

This course will introduce the main tenets of the Toyota Production System, which includes Just-in-Time manufacturing, quality management tools, and the critical concept of Kaizen, the Japanese practice of continuous improvement. You will also learn about key organisation and managerial approaches that are used in Lean.  

You will learn how to analyse process flows in order to establish process capacity and identify the process bottleneck. You will then calculate resource utilisation and cycle time to evaluate the impact of set up times, batching, defects and reworks on key process performance measures, including inventory, flow rate and flow time.

We will also discuss the impact of key concepts of Lean, including Heijunka, Kanban, Jidoka, Andon, Poka Yoke, and 5S, which help achieve increased productivity and quality.

Upon successful completion of this series, learners will earn the Technical University of Munich Lean Six Sigma Yellow Belt Certification, confirming mastery of the fundamentals of Lean Six Sigma to a Yellow Belt level, based on the American Society of Quality's Body of Knowledge for the Certified Six Sigma Yellow Belt.

Interested in learning a computer programming language but unsure of how and where to begin? This course, Learn to Program Using Python, is a great place to start.

Python is an easy and fun language to learn, and it is now one of the most popular programming languages, suitable for almost any task from developing graphical user interfaces to building web applications.

This course is an introduction to the Python programming language. This course is open to all learners who wish to gain an understanding of the basic components of computer programming. You will learn basic computer programming concepts and terminologies such as variables, constants, operators, expressions, conditional statements, loops, and functions. This Python course includes hands-on exercises to help you understand the components of Python programming while incrementally developing more significant programs. The exercises in this course will be based on small assignments which will relate to real-world problems.

No previous programming knowledge needed.
